Montana eversmanni (Kittary, 1849) —songtype I

Locality: Kazakhstan, Naursum reserve, vii.1972, leg. V. Guseva.

According to the data presented by Zhantiev (1981) M. eversmanni belongs to this group. Its song consists of long series of three-syllabic echemes. In the temporal characters, the song is quite similar to the long verses of M. stricta and M. macedonica (see below) or in general to the song of Metrioptera bicolor (see the data in Zhantiev 1981 for this species).
